Why Truck Accidents in Manhattan Beach Happen
Commercial motor vehicle accident victims often suffer significant injuries and losses. Knowing the accident was preventable can make managing the aftermath even worse. Take a look at some of the most common causes of truck accidents in the Manhattan Beach area:
- Distracted truck drivers: Eating, using cell phones, adjusting mirrors, or conversing with others while driving can distract truckers and put others at risk.
- Fatigued truck drivers: Truck drivers spend a lot of time on the roadway, and fatigue can significantly reduce reaction times.
- Driving under the influence: There is virtually no tolerance for a truck driver who is driving and drinking or using substances that impair their abilities.
- Truck breakdowns: If a truck is not maintained properly, the risk of a serious breakdown that causes injuries to others is very high.
- Cargo shifting: The cargo in the back of the truck is legally required to be secured. If the cargo shifts and the driver loses control, the outcome can be deadly.
- Aggressive operation of a vehicle: Truck drivers work stressful jobs, and some may take their frustration out on others by driving aggressively, like tailgating, speeding, or illegal lane changes.

Common Strategies Truck Companies and Insurers Use to Minimize What They Pay You
Our truck accident attorneys have helped many clients understand the full scope of compensation available to them. We bring a serious fight to every single claim that arises and make sure victims understand their rights and options.
Trucking insurance companies are not working for you and will use several strategies to minimize or avoid their payment obligations:
- They try to force you to settle your claim within 24 to 48 hours. This type of rushing means they want you to take what they are offering now to avoid financial loss.
- Some may trick you into admitting that you caused the accident, or twist innocuous statements into admissions of fault.
- Insurance companies may also simply deny your claim as a stalling process, meant to frustrate you enough to get you to settle.

Who Could Be to Blame for Your Truck Accident
Several parties could be accountable for your losses, depending on the circumstances of the accident:
- The truck driver
- The trucking company that employs the driver
- The truck owner, if different from the driver or carrier
- A third party who failed to load the truck properly
- Maintenance and manufacturing teams that put you at risk

Always Document the Accident Scene
When safe, document what has occurred. You will need this documentation to submit a claim to an insurance company, and it could be used to prove negligence in a personal injury lawsuit.
Some of the easiest documentation is photographs. Photos can be of the vehicles, the injuries, road hazards, and the people involved (in case an issue arises with identification). Any detail could become important later on, so cover as much ground as possible with your photo-taking.
You should also make a note of any contributing factors to the accident, like the weather or road conditions. You can use your phone’s voice memo or make a written note to record what happened.
How Compensation is Calculated in Truck Accident Claims
Compensation in injury cases is calculated based on the magnitude of your losses. Some of the most common losses include:
- Medical Costs: Medical costs include expenditures for emergency treatment, ambulance transport, and any hospital stays and treatments you have undergone. A settlement can also account for future medical bills, like copays, specialist visits, prescriptions, or rehabilitation costs.
- Lost Wages: If your injuries prevent you from working, you’ll lose money from missing work. An attorney can calculate the value of lost employment income, including wages/salary, bonuses, commissions, tips, etc.
- Reduced Earning Capacity: Permanent disability or impairment may require you to switch to a lower-paying career. A settlement can compensate you for differences in pre- and post-injury expected lifetime earnings.
- Property Damage: Property damage includes any costs to repair your vehicle or, in the case of a total loss, compensation for your car’s current value. The at-fault party’s auto insurance policy may also cover personal possessions destroyed in the wreck up to a specific limit.
- Non–Economic Losses: Non-economic damages compensate you for the intangible losses you experienced due to your injuries, such as pain and suffering, emotional distress, and mental anguish.
- Loss of Consortium: Serious injuries may impact the quality of the victim’s relationship with their spouse or registered domestic partner.
